What is an EDM Drilling Machine?

EDM Drilling Machine Overview This type of machine utilizes electric discharge machining (EDM) to drill precise holes in hard metals and other materials that would be difficult to drill through traditional mechanical means. The EDM drilling machine works by using an electrode tool that is slowly moved into the workpiece material. Repeated electrical sparks are generated between the electrode and workpiece, vaporizing small amounts of metal from both parts. This controlled erosion process allows for drilling very tight tolerance holes without subjecting the materials to mechanical stresses. EDM drilling can create holes with an excellent surface finish in alloys like tool steel and other hardened metals that would be challenging to drill through conventional twist drilling or milling. Overall, this specialized machine enables precise, stress-free hole making in industrial applications requiring tight tolerances on difficult-to-machine component materials.

Key Components of an EDM Drilling Machine:

  • Electrode: Conductive tool used to generate electrical discharges and erode material from the workpiece.
  • Work Tank: Container filled with dielectric fluid that serves as a medium for the electrical discharge.
  • Control System: Manages the operation of the machine and controls drilling parameters such as pulse duration, frequency, and current.
  • Power Supply: Generates the electrical pulses necessary for the EDM process.
  • Tooling System: Holds and positions the electrode relative to the workpiece with high accuracy and repeatability.
  • Filtration System: Removes debris and particles from the dielectric fluid to maintain optimal machining conditions.

How Does an EDM Drilling Machine Work?

The operation of an EDM drilling machine begins with the user importing or creating a digital design file containing the desired hole pattern or geometry. The machine's control software then interprets the design and generates a toolpath that guides the electrode to the desired drilling locations on the workpiece. As the electrode approaches the workpiece, a series of rapid electrical discharges occur between the electrode and the workpiece, eroding material and creating a hole with exceptional precision and accuracy. This non-contact process allows for drilling of small, deep holes in hard-to-machine materials with minimal tool wear and no mechanical stress on the workpiece.

Applications of EDM Drilling Machines:

  • Aerospace Industry: Drilling cooling holes, jet nozzles, and turbine blade airfoils in aerospace-grade alloys with high precision and repeatability.
  • Medical Device Manufacturing: Producing small, intricate holes in surgical instruments, implants, and medical components with tight tolerances and burr-free edges.
  • Mold and Die Making: Creating ejector pin holes, cooling channels, and intricate cavities in molds and dies with exceptional accuracy and surface finish.
  • Electronics Manufacturing: Drilling precision holes in circuit boards, semiconductor wafers, and electronic connectors for microelectronics and miniaturized devices.
  • Automotive Industry: Machining fuel injector nozzles, engine components, and transmission parts with precise cooling and lubrication hole patterns for improved performance and durability.
